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ehab Facilities - New Middletown, IN.

Inpatient drug rehab, also sometimes called residential drug rehab, is a recovery option for people that need to get out of their environment and receive very comprehensive treatment. Inpatient rehab in New Middletown commonly lasts anywhere from 1 month to 3 - 6 months or longer, and many programs provide both short and long term rehabilitation options. Additionally, some inpatient facilities offer both drug free and medication assisted detox services, however some only accept clients who have already been safely detoxed at a detox center prior to arrival.

In inpatient drug rehab, it is similar to a small community of staff and clients all functioning together through the course of rehabilitation. Rehab staff do a thorough evaluation of the client's needs, and a recovery strategy is put in place that will consist of therapy, counseling, holistic treatment, psychotherapy, etc. dependent upon what rehabilitation approach that facility is employing. Many inpatient programs focus on the 12 steps, whereas others apply a therapeutic behavioral method, which could incorporate the latest developments in addiction therap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also reduces the risks of relapse, because the patient is continually supervised in a drug and alcohol free setting, and won't have access to any of the drug using friends who motivated, encouraged or approved of their substance use.
